The actual basement sealing is normally a multi-step process by itself. It typically starts with plugging any cracks visible from the inside of the foundation and basement walls. A nice coat of waterproofing paint (NOT damp-proofing, but waterproofing) is the second part of the process. Then you definitely polish it off by finding all the holes (windows, ducts, pipes, etc.) between the interior of the basement and the outside, and caulk or otherwise seal around them.

In order for mold to form, it demands a continuous, strong source of moisture and temperature to grow and thrive. Waterproofing your basement will not fully protect, or remove the risk of mold and mildew, since the pipes in you basement can still drip or leak and result in mold. When the drips or leaks are found and fixed quickly, you are greatly reducing the risk of mold and mildew.

Basement waterproofing - A common, quite powerful process of basement waterproofing is called the French drain system. First, a sump pump installation is performed, and then a trench that is pitched toward the sump pump is excavated along the interior perimeter of the basement. This trench is filled with a big perforated pipe and then covered over with a spot of concrete. This pipe collects the water that runs toward your home and enters along the wall/floor seal and directs it to the pump, which then pushes it out of the basement and away from your home.

French drains, also called land drains, can be used to drive water away from the home. French drains contain a system made of gravel, ditches, and conduit that ask groundwater into the pipe and away from the basement or foundation of the home. Soil and routes can clog this sort of drainage system.
